  18. Most fbic bulk bags used for sand gravel etc are 85x85x85cm 90x90x90cm therefore neither are 1m3 there are bags out there that are 1m3 and larger ! When you buy a bulk bag of building materials it's usually stated that its contents are minimum 850kgs !
